Flood damage restoration services involve a comprehensive process to repair and recover properties affected by water intrusion. These services typically include water extraction, structural drying, debris removal, mold prevention, and sometimes minor repairs to restore the property’s integrity. The goal is to mitigate the extent of damage caused by flooding, prevent further deterioration, and restore the property to a safe and functional condition. Professionals use specialized equipment such as high-powered pumps, industrial dehumidifiers, and moisture meters to ensure thorough drying and assessment of affected areas.

Flood damage often results in significant problems for property owners, including structural compromise, mold growth, and damage to personal belongings. Water infiltration can weaken foundations, walls, and flooring, leading to costly repairs if not addressed promptly. Additionally, standing water and excess moisture create an environment conducive to mold and bacteria development, which can pose health risks. Restoration services help address these issues by removing water quickly, drying out affected areas, and preventing secondary problems like mold infestations that can worsen over time.

The overview below groups typical Flood Damage Restoration proj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Springfield, VA.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Water Extraction - The cost for water extraction services typically ranges from $1,000 to $3,500, depending on the extent of the flooding and affected area. Larger or more severe incidents may increase the price. Local pros can provide detailed estimates based on specific circumstances.

Structural Drying - Expect to pay between $2,000 and $6,000 for structural drying services. This process involves removing excess moisture from walls, floors, and other building components to prevent mold growth. Costs vary based on the size of the property and damage severity.

Mold Remediation - Mold removal costs generally fall between $500 and $6,000, with larger infestations costing more. The price depends on the affected area size and the level of contamination. Professional services ensure thorough cleanup and prevention measures.

Cleanup & Restoration - Restoration services after flood damage can range from $3,000 to $15,000 or more. This includes cleaning, sanitizing, and repairing damaged areas. Costs vary based on property size, damage extent, and required repairs.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is flood damage restoration? Flood damage restoration involves cleaning, drying, and repairing property affected by flooding to restore it to its pre-damage condition. Local service providers can assess the extent of damage and recommend appropriate restoration services.

How long does flood damage restoration typically take? The duration varies depending on the severity of the flooding and the extent of damage. Contact local restoration specialists to get an estimate based on specific circumstances.

What are common signs of flood damage? Signs include water stains, warped flooring, musty odors, mold growth, and visible water or mud intrusion. Local pros can identify and address these issues effectively.

Is mold growth a concern after flooding? Yes, mold can develop within 24-48 hours after flooding if areas remain damp. Professional restoration services can help remove mold and prevent its spread.
